Re: Solar Energy, A Complement To FTA by mctfopt: 10:29am On Nov 11, 2024
Bb007:
Please is anyone here using a solar water pump or have installed one. I am looking at installing one in an area with no light to pump water, but i can't find much information online.

Compared to setting up a small inverter system to pump the water, which will be cheaper if one is working on a budget?
If you have any idea on connecting solar panels, connecting a solar pump is easy. It has a control box. Just follow the instructions on the accompanying leaflet to connect.

It's best you buy the pump that has capacity to use AC, just in the event you need water when there is no sun. Buy appropriate solar panels to match the size of pump.

In the attached pictures, one is DC only, the other type of pump can do with both AC and DC.

Re: Solar Energy, A Complement To FTA by mctfopt: 11:38am On Nov 11, 2024
Bb007:
Any idea of the cost, durability and if there is any particular brand to look out for when buying a solar water pump?
Nah, but most use Yohako, because it's affordable and kind of seem to work.

But if you want genuine rugged time tested features buy Grundfos, Franklin etc. but they they are pretty much more expensive.
